WFEnew has been added to the farm, but no services are currently running.
I'm thinking that in off-hours:
- set tester's hosts files to point to WFEnew
- start services on WFEnew currently running on WFEold:
Central Administration
Microsoft SharePoint Foundation Incoming E-Mail
Microsoft SharePoint Foundation Web Application
Microsoft SharePoint Foundation Workflow Timer Service
Search Query and Site Settings Service
Secure Store Service
SharePoint Server Search - turn off WFEold
- Examine GACs C:\windows\assembly of WFEold and WFEnew, see what is missing (is the GAC automatically updated whth Web Application service is started on WFEnew?
- Spot check of SharePoint sites and custom applications.
Anything I should add? Anything wrong with my thinking/approach?
